Prayagraj, Dec. 13 -- A month after a minor high school student from a village in Soraon area of Prayagraj went missing, her family and members of a social organisation staged a protest at the police headquarters on Friday. The student's family had earlier filed a case accusing two young men from a nearby village of kidnapping her. Led by former Bahria block chief Kuldeep Pandey, the family and dozens of supporters marched from All Saints Cathedral in Civil Lines, carrying placards and raising slogans. They reached the Police Headquarters and sat in protest, accusing the police of failing to trace the girl despite repeated requests. Kuldeep Pandey said the student had left home for the market on November 9 and never returned. He claimed that the two young men went missing the same day. After several hours of protest, additional police commissioner Ajaypal Sharma met the group and assured them that the student would be recovered within three days. Following this assurance, the protest ended....
